Cultural Survival Bazaar at Copley Square

An International Festival of Native Arts & Culture

Featuring artisans, products, and performers from around the world.

Shop handmade art, jewelry, clothing, crafts, decor, tribal rugs, and much more.

Find out what's happening in South Endwith free, real-time updates from Patch.

Enjoy FREE music performances, presentations, films, Native American storytelling, educational displays, craft-making demonstrations, and ethnic cuisine.

Proceeds support Native artisans, fair trade, and Cultural Survival's non-profit work worldwide.
